Wulfgar is a famous
Goliath barbarian warrior who grew up in the northern land of the
Ice-peak Concord territory. As a member of the
Frostwolf clan, he learned how to hunt, forage, survive harsh winters, and defend his people from creatures.
Characteristics
Physical features
Facing Wulgar in combat is a terrifying prospect, he stands almost seven feet tall and weighs 350 pounds. His strength is incredible to behold, especially when swinging Aegis-Fang, his magical warhammer. Facing Wulfgar Head-on is a recipe for disaster, so only the most agile and careful have a chance of holding their own against him.
Mental traits
Wulfgar is not subtle or careful. He's direct, focused, confident, and always ready for combat. Growing up in the Frostwolf clan has left him without much knowledge of cities, especially those outside the ice-peak concord, and he feels ill at ease around too many people. Wulfgar thrives in cold open air and it is where he feels most at home.
Like all barbarians, Wulfgar calls upon his internal anger to aid him in battle and shrug off wounds, but Wulfgar is not the type to relish these moments of rage. The time he spent with
Bruenor Battlehammer Zultik a dwarven fighter who started as his enemy but over time became like a father to him, taught Wulfgar a lot about self-control and honor in battle.
